Huanglong: A Farewell to the Mountains

On the final day, I set out for Huanglong National Park, a place famed for its unique geological formations and vibrant pools. The drive was a journey through time, the landscape shifting from dense forests to open valleys, each mile bringing me closer to the park.

Huanglong was a marvel, its multi-colored ponds a testament to the power of nature. The hues of yellow, blue, and green were surreal, a dreamscape that seemed almost otherworldly. The air was thin, a reminder of the high elevation, but the beauty of the surroundings was invigorating.

As I stood at the highest point, the Huanglong Temple, I reflected on the journey. It had been a departure from the harsh, icy environments I was accustomed to, yet it was equally awe-inspiring.
